The October 15 episode of General Hospital was full of shocking moments, starting with Cody (Josh Kelly) discovering Ric (Rick Hearst) in Alexis’s (Nancy Lee Grahn) basement at the same time that Molly (Kristen Vaganos) turned to Dante (Dominic Zamprogna) for help finding her father. Plus, Tracy (Jane Elliot) got legal advice from Marco (Adrian Anchondo), and after Valentin (James Patrick Stuart) finally got his visit with Charlotte (Bluesy Burke), Brennan (Chris McKenna) demanded answers from him Cesar Faison. Tit For Tat

Jack accompanied Lulu and Charlotte to Switzerland to see Valentin at Steinmauer. Growing frustrated while her mom spoke privately with Valentin first, Charlotte informed Brennan that her father always warned her people would use her to get to him, but she never imagined the government would be doing the using. Then she told Brennan that if Valentin was in Steinmauer, he deserved to be there as well. Her father never pretended to be innocent, Charlotte added, unlike Jack.

In the visiting room, Lulu asked Valentin not to make their daughter feel guilty for building a life in Port Charles. She was taken aback when Valentin revealed that he’d gotten caught on purpose so Charlotte could be with her mom. She asked him to be selfless once more and support their daughter’s new life. In exchange, she promised not to get in the middle of their relationship. Then, she opened the door for Charlotte to come in, and father and daughter shared an emotional hug.

While Charlotte visited with Valentin, Lulu blasted Brennan for using her daughter as a bargaining chip. Although Jack argued that the information he’d get from Valentin during the visit would be used for the greater good, Lulu countered that the WSB put a target on the teen’s back since they were showing Valentin’s enemies that they could go through Charlotte to get to him. Jack reminded Lulu that he had promised to protect Charlotte, adding that any danger she faced was because she was the daughter of a brilliant, but very dangerous, man.

Back in the visiting room, Valentin lamented that Charlotte was now too grown up to still call him “Papa,” and they cried over how much they missed one another. Valentin also told Charlotte that he knew Britt Westbourne had returned to town and warned her that she and Rocco could not trust the woman. Soon after, Jack and Lulu entered the room, with Brennan declaring that the visit was up. After one last hug between father and daughter, Lulu escorted Charlotte back into the hallway. Brennan signaled to the guard to leave the room as well. Once alone with Valentin, Brennan informed his former accomplice that since he’d kept up his end of the bargain, it was time for Valentin to reveal all he knew about Cesar Faison’s final project.

Hidden In Plain Sight

Molly sought out Dante at the PCPD, explaining how she was concerned that something had happened to her father, and asked him to ping her dad’s phone so she could figure out what facility Ric was at. As they waited for the results of the trace the department put on Ric’s phone, Dante questioned Molly’s relationship with her dad, not realizing they were so close, so she explained how it had been a newer development, ever since Ric came back to town for Irene’s funeral. When Dante got the report back from Ric’s phone, the records showed that not only had he last used his phone earlier that day, but he was still in the state. At first, Molly was relieved that she could narrow down which detox centers her dad might be at, but when Dante showed her that the report pinpointed Ric’s location within a five-mile radius, her relief quickly dissipated. Grabbing the folder, she declared, “No, this cannot be right.”

Tell Me No Lies

At the Metro Court, Lucas and Marco were on a lunch date when Tracy stormed over, demanding Marco’s legal representation. Informing Tracy that lunch was on her, Lucas ordered the prime rib and then left them to talk business. Tracy insisted that Marco assist her in tossing out the squatter at the Quartermaine house, aka Ronnie. Marco agreed to investigate contesting Monica’s will, but warned Tracy that evicting Ronnie would be a difficult process that could potentially take years. They could expedite matters, Marco added, if Tracy got others to see Ronnie as being “problematic” as well.

Over at the bar, Britt was ambushed by Vaughn, who suggested that debriefing at the bar over a drink was a better option than dragging her to a WSB black site. Spotting Lucas across the room, Britt snarked to Vaughn that she was out of his league, then turned to Lucas, who had walked up next to her. “So, can we stop pretending I don’t exist, and you talk to me now?” she smirked. Lucas insisted he wasn’t ignoring her at work, just trying to keep things professional. Britt then accused Lucas of doing something to Brad that forced her best friend to leave town and become unreachable. As they continued to squabble, Lucas pointed out how, when he was on the brink of considering a reconciliation, Brad had lied to him again. Britt accused Lucas of punishing her friend for being vulnerable and making a confession. Fed up, Lucas declared that he was at the bar to speak with Vaughn, not her, taking the WSB agent by surprise. Then Lucas lambasted Vaughn for breaking his niece’s heart, warning him not to hurt Josslyn again.

As Lucas walked off, Britt chuckled that Vaughn could have shut Lucas up in an instant by outing Josslyn as WSB and threatened to do so herself unless the agency made it worth her while to keep Agent Jacks’s secret. Reminding Britt that she was in no position to negotiate, Vaughn suggested she tread carefully, then threw cash down on the bar to pay for her drink before leaving.

After his cross with Britt, Lucas returned to Marco, who joked that they’d be eating leftovers all week thanks to Tracy’s tab. Britt approached the table to introduce herself to Marco as the best friend of Lucas’s ex-husband. “And trust me, you’ll never live up to this guy’s extremely high standards,” she scoffed of Lucas. Britt left after Lucas called her a sociopath, then he told Marco that all he’d wanted from his relationship with Brad was honesty, but his ex-husband was incapable of giving that to him. “I know you would never lie to me the way Brad did,” Lucas confidently assured his current boyfriend, but the comment had Marco squirming in his seat.

Cold As Ice

Gio was working the counter at Bobbie’s when Ronnie arrived, and she was charmed to learn that he, too, was new to the Quartermaine family and had previously lived at the mansion. As they discussed the various people who live at the estate, and Ronnie’s impressions of them, Gio filled her in on how he fit into the family tree. He also revealed that when he attended Monica’s memorial, he wasn’t sure if the family was welcoming to him because they liked him or because he shared their name. Understanding why Gio had moved out, Ronnie invited him to return at any time. Before leaving the diner, Ronnie urged Gio to make amends with his family and not make the mistake she had with Monica, letting decades pass without speaking, and then it being too late. However, Ronnie’s advice seemed to have fallen on deaf ears because when Dante later arrived and ordered a cup of coffee, Gio gave his dad a frosty reception. Silently filling a mug, Gio coldly informed Dante that the drink was on the house before leaving the counter.

Tea Off

In the Quartermaine kitchen, Chase found Brook Lynn unpacking Lila’s tea set. She revealed to her husband that the only way to ensure Ronnie didn’t sell the house or kick them all out was to make Monica’s sister feel like she was part of the family, so she wanted to throw a tea party to introduce Ronnie to the community. If Ronnie made her own connections in Port Charles, Brook Lynn figured, she’d be less vulnerable to Tracy’s digs and think twice about offloading the house. She planned to have the party at the house and picked a date when she knew Tracy was unavailable to minimize contact between the women.

When Ronnie got back to the house, Brook Lynn, with Chase by her side, pitched the idea of throwing a tea party in her honor to introduce her to some Port Charles residents. When Ronnie turned down the offer, claiming that it was not her style, a disappointed Brook Lynn moaned that she knew it was something Monica would have wanted the family to do for her sister. Laying on a guilt trip about how much Monica did for the community and that the party was meant to celebrate Ronnie continuing that legacy, Brook Lynn managed to change Ronnie’s mind. “You had to play the sister card, huh?” the newcomer asked, accepting Brook Lynn’s invitation.

Entering the kitchen, Tracy demanded to know what Ronnie was taking from her family now, then declared that she was looking forward to the tea party Brook Lynn was hosting. When Brook Lynn pointed out that it was on the same day as a fundraiser her grandmother was scheduled to attend in New York City, Tracy gleefully said she’d send a donation. With a fake smile plastered across her face, Tracy announced, “There’s no place I’d rather be than right here, welcoming Ronnie to Port Charles,” as she and Ronnie stared each other down.

In Alexis’s basement, a bound and gagged Ric was relieved when Cody came down the stairs, having entered the basement from the outside bulkhead door. At first, Cody thought Ric had forgotten his safe word during some kinky play with Alexis, then rushed to pick the handcuff locks when they heard footsteps upstairs. Once Ric was freed, Cody noticed how weak he was and wanted to take him to G.H., but Ric said he had something else in mind.

Meanwhile, upstairs, Alexis and Ava both anxiously checked Ric’s bank account, but they were unable to access the funds. After sharing a laugh at how far they’d come as frenemies over the last month, thanks to being co-conspirators in Ric’s abduction, Ava complimented Alexis on being a good mother and was touched when Alexis confided that they had that in common. Just as Alexis and Ava were about to go downstairs to check on their “houseguest,” Kristina entered, wondering if Cody was there since his truck was parked outside. Alexis figured Cody had met up with Molly to go for a walk, but Kristina thought her sister was at work.

While Alexis phoned her younger daughter to see if she was with Cody, Ava and Kristina headed to the basement to check on Ric and were shocked to see the bed empty and the handcuffs open. Alexis was leaving a message on Molly’s voicemail when Ric and Cody came busting through the front door! Kristina and Ava rushed back upstairs to tell Alexis that Ric was gone, only to find him and Cody in the living room! When a confused Cody demanded to know what was going on, Ric spat out, “Would you three lunatics like to tell this good man how you kidnapped and drugged me, or shall I?”

In a lightning round of confessions of illegal activities, the women explained to Cody that they’d only abducted Ric since he’d blackmailed Alexis and extorted money from Ava, leading Ric to shout in return that Ava stole money from a child (Ace) and Kristina was responsible for his car accident because she’d been trying to kill Ava and nearly killed him instead. Then, the women asked Cody for one more hour so the money that Ric stole could be transferred back into Ace’s account, with Ava offering to pay him for his trouble, and Ric countered with an offer of a finder’s fee if Cody took his side. “You’re all nuts,” Cody proclaimed. “I have no idea how any of you are related to Molly.” Then, as he opened the front door to leave, Molly stepped into the doorway — and Alexis, Ava, Kristina, and Ric all shared concerned looks.
